Job Description:
As an FP&A Analyst, you’ll play a critical role in delivering the financial foundation that supports decisionmaking across Southwest-particularly within the Technology organization. You’ll partner closely with FP&A Partners, Accounting, and Technology business Leaders to support monthend and quarterend close, software forecasting, invoicing, and reporting at the Technology pillar level. By analyzing actuals versus plan and forecast, identifying key variances and trends, and ensuring data accuracy, you’ll help translate financial results into meaningful insights. Through strong reporting, process improvement, and close collaboration with business partners, you’ll ensure timely, accurate financials and help keep Technology initiatives aligned with enterprise goals.
